Antibody detects endogenous levels of total PLK3.
PLK3 is a member of the polo family of serine/threonine kinases. PLK3 is involved in the regulation of M phase in the cell cycle. CNK contains both a catalytic domain and a putative regulatory domain. It may play a role in regulation of cell cycle progression and tumorigenesis.
